About Pulse Labs
Pulse Labs is a global UX research company backed by industry leaders such as Google and Amazon. We help the world's leading technology companies build better products by connecting them with real users and businesses to gather valuable insights.
About the Role
As our Business Development & Partnerships Manager, you'll own the entire business journey - from identifying the right businesses to ensuring they successfully complete our research programs. You'll identify and engage small and medium-sized businesses across South Korea, build relationships with decision-makers, guide them through onboarding, and support them throughout the program until successful completion. This is a hands-on role with plenty of autonomy.
What You'll Do
- Find Great Businesses - Build a pipeline of qualified small and medium-sized businesses (typically fewer than 300 employees) across South Korea. Identify and connect with founders, business owners, executives, and key decision-makers. Build relationships through outbound outreach, referrals, professional communities, networking events, LinkedIn, email, phone calls, and in-person meetings where appropriate. Represent Pulse Labs at relevant industry events, startup communities, and networking opportunities. Clearly communicate the value of participating in Pulse Labs' research and data programs.
- Build Partnerships - Understand each business's needs and determine whether they're a good fit for our programs. Answer questions, address concerns, and guide businesses through the decision-making process. Build trusted relationships that encourage both successful participation and future collaboration.
- Manage the Entire Journey - Own each business relationship from the first conversation through successful program completion. Guide businesses through onboarding, participation requirements, and program expectations. Coordinate scheduling, documentation, and communications with internal teams. Support participating businesses throughout the program, ensuring they complete all required activities successfully and on time. Deliver a smooth, professional experience from start to finish.
- Keep Things Organized - Maintain an accurate pipeline using CRM tools. Track outreach, onboarding progress, program participation, and completed businesses. Collaborate closely with our global research and operations teams. Share regular updates on pipeline health, progress, and opportunities.
What Success Looks Like
During this four-month contract, you'll build a strong pipeline of qualified businesses across South Korea, successfully onboard and support approximately 100 businesses through program completion, build lasting relationships with founders, business owners, and decision-makers across multiple industries, and help establish Pulse Labs as a trusted research partner within South Korea's business community.
